Oyo State Governor Seyi Makinde of the PDP has won Saturday’s governorship poll by an embarrassing margin against his closest rival, Sen. Teslim Folarin of APC.

The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) which announced the results on Sunday afternoon in Ibadan, returned Makinde re-elected for a second term.

Makinde won in 31 out of 33 Local Government Areas polling 563, 756 votes against Folarin’s 256, 685.
